MANILA, Philippines — There is something interesting going on in this year’s Valentine season. What do you know? The Champions are hogging the spotlight. Most of you are familiar with them. They were the young, aspiring singers who emerged from nowhere to dominate the singing contests that began to proliferate during the early 2000s.

The craze started in the United Kingdom. Pop Idol was the first. Then there was Star for a Night. Then the U.S. of A. joined in with American Idol and suddenly there were other shows like The Voice and other countries were on board with their own reality singing competitions. Think Canadian Idol or Hong Kong Idol, or French Idol, etc.

Hereabouts it was Viva Television that pioneered the revamped version of the amateur contest with its local edition of Star for a Night over IBC-13. Then ABS-CBN joined in with Star in a Million. Out of those shows came the group of talents who became known as the Champions.

Leaders of the pack were Sarah Geronimo, Rachelle Ann Go, Christian Bautista and Mark Bautista. Fresh out of the TV contests, they were introduced to the concert stage and after several successful local shows were sent out on tours around the U.S. of A. and other countries where they acquired a huge fan base.

Some 15 years later, it feels great to know that those kids have established themselves in very successful singing careers. In fact, they are among the biggest stars of this year’s Valentine concert season.

Set to open the informal musicfest tomorrow, Feb. 1, are Christian, Aicelle Santos and Mark in 1 For 3 at The Theatre in Solaire. Those who will be watching can rest assured of an evening of beautiful music from internationally famous performers. That is how far these singers have come.

Christian was a finalist in ABS-CBN’s Star in a Million search. He did not win the title but his singing career got off to a very good start with a massive hit in The Way You Look at Me. Since then, he has recorded more big-selling songs, appeared in the movies, on TV and on stage. He is also now a big pop idol in Indonesia and Thailand.

Mark was another loser in the Star for a Night contest. But he also got his share of hit songs, I Need You was his No. 1 seller. He has done films, television and the theater. In fact, he played the lead role of Pres. Ferdinand Marcos in the London West End and Seattle USA production of David Byrne and Fat Boy Slim’s Here Lies Love.

Rachelle will be at the Marriot Ballroom on Valentine’s Day in her first Manila concert after conquering London as Eliza Hamilton in the London edition of the phenomenal musical Hamilton. She is returning to Les Miserables in the West End in March, but before that, she is treating her local fans to her remarkable artistry in her solo show.

Then there is Sarah Geronimo, the first champion, who was the winner of the Star for a Night competition. She will be at the Smart Araneta Coliseum on Feb. 14 and 15 in Unified, where she will share the stage with Regine Velasquez.

Sarah is one of the country’s biggest stars with films that set records at the box-office and a big number of big-selling songs. Her latest hit, Tala, is fondly referred these days as the national dance song of the Philippines and has entered the Billboard World hit chart.

Come to think of it, Regine was the host of the shows where Sarah, Mark and Rachelle were discovered. She developed a close relationship with them and continues to guide and support their careers. So her performance with Sarah brings the champions full circle, back to their roots. Regine must be very pleased with how far her charges have come.

By the way, Aicelle who joins Christian and Mark in 1 For 3, was also the product of a talent show. She was named champion of the Pinoy Pop Superstar contest on GMA-7. She starred in the touring company of Miss Saigon and the long-running Rak of Aegis musical of PETA.
